Locking your device remotely
When you lock your device remotely, it cannot be used without your permission.
Follow these instructions to lock your lost or stolen device:
To lock the device, send the following SMS message to your device:
#LOCK#<security code>
(For example:
#LOCK#12345678
)
A locked device can only be unlocked either by entering the defined lock password (Symbian and Windows
Mobile devices) or by using the screen unlock pattern (Android devices).
Wiping your device remotely
When you wipe your device, Anti-theft deletes your personal information stored in the device.
Follow these instructions to wipe your lost or stolen device:
To wipe the device, send the following SMS message to your device:
#WIPE#<security code>
(For example:
#WIPE#12345678
)
When you wipe the device, the product removes all data stored on it.
Locating your device
You can send an SMS message to your lost device to locate it.
Follow these instructions to locate your device:
Anti-theft replies with an SMS message that contains the latest location of the device.
Tip:
Send the locate message to your device after you have set it up to make sure that it works correctly.
Note:
Anti-theft does not store any location data, the only location information is in the SMS text message that
is sent to you.
